## Artifact Signing — SDK Parity Notes (Weekly Sync)

Kestrel SDK for Android reached parity with the Swift client this sprint: offline queueing, batched telemetry, and retry semantics now match. Both SDKs ship as signed artifacts from the same pipeline. Remaining gap: background sync throttling, targeted next sprint. Verify both release bundles before tagging. Both artifacts validate against the shared signing key below.

signing key of kawig-fafog = bky19_6Fypv1qws7J8qJtaYjX

Subject: Key rotation for Datewright — heads up

Hi folks,

Quick one for the security review: we're rotating credentials for the Datewright service as part of the locale-formatting rollout. The old key predates our switch to region-aware date rendering, and a few downstream jobs in the Pellamar cluster were still sending ambiguous DD/MM strings. New key enforces the v2 endpoint, which requires explicit locale tags on every timestamp. Old key dies Friday, no exceptions this time.

The replacement key for staging is below.

app token of tagug-hahaf = kto2_9v

**Leadership Review Briefing — Tallowmere Term Sheet**

Tallowmere Logistics has presented a revised term sheet for the proposed distribution partnership. Key changes include a three-year exclusivity clause for the Brindle corridor and a volume floor 15% above our current throughput. Legal has flagged the termination provisions as one-sided; commercial terms are otherwise acceptable. Branch managers should not discuss this externally. The underlying rationale is set out below.

board note of tagug-hahag: Praionax Logistics is in early talks to buy Julaxek Group for about $36.3 million. The Julmir launch date is March 1, and nothing goes to the press before then.

## Changed defaults

Heads up: the Ledgerline tax-rate lookup cache now defaults to a 15-minute TTL instead of 24 hours. Turns out rates in the Veldt County sandbox were going stale mid-demo, which was embarrassing. Eviction is now LRU rather than FIFO, and the cache warms on boot. If you're reviewing, check that nothing hardcodes the old TTL. The new defaults land as follows.

deployment values, bajop-taweg:
holwyn:
  log_level: debug
  metrics_host: metrics.holwyn.zemvarsys.internal
  pool_size: 32